Friendship Baptist Celebrates 30th Anniversary

Owasso, OK

Friendship Baptist of Owasso, OK, pastored Linzy Slayden, spent an entire weekend celebrating its 30th anniversary. The church hosted the Owasso Gospel Opry on Saturday, April 2, 2002, with concerts by two award-winning groups, Faith’s Journey and The Martins.

Sunday, April 3, was a full day of celebration, beginning with the morning worship service. The service started with the Pride of Owasso High School Drum Line, showcasing the church’s commitment to the local community. Owasso Mayor, Bill Bush, read a proclamation declaring April 3, 2022, as Friendship Baptist Church Day in Owasso. He also presented the church with the 2021 Impact Award for its work in the community. Southern Gospel trio, The Martins, provided special music for the day. Illusionist and ventriloquist couple, Jared and Meghan Hall, provided entertainment and a spiritual challenge to the children. Slayden’s sermon focused on the 12 stones of Joshua 4. Following the service, each family was given a stone they could sign and place by the 12 Stone Memorial in front of the church. The church reserved the Oklahoma Aquarium as a special event for church members and their friends on Sunday night. Jared and Meghan Hall entertained there as well.

Slayden shared, “We have watched in awe and excitement as the Lord blessed our efforts over the last 30 years, and we are confident He will continue to bless as we walk in faith and send the soul-saving, life-changing Gospel of Christ across the street and around the world.”
